Description A Chinese carved jade bell dating from the 18th century. The bell features taotie masks, a band of banana leaves, and a ruyi handle with an attached ring. Dimensions are: 4 1/4 inches tall X 2 1/2 inches wide; 10.8 cm tall X cm wide. All measurements are approximate.
Condition Report It is in good condition.
Provenance Purchased from Jadestone Gallery in Portland, Oregon.
